CA Intermediate Course Overview
The CA Intermediate course is strategically divided into two groups, known as Group 1 and Group 2, each comprising a unique set of subjects. Students have the flexibility to appear for either one or both groups in every attempt, allowing them to make their own exam strategy. The specific subjects covered within each group are outlined as follows:
| CA Intermediate Syllabus Jan 2026 | |
| Group I | Group II |
| Paper 1: Advanced Accounting | Paper 4: Cost and Management Accounting |
| Paper 2: Corporate and Other Laws | Paper 5: Auditing and Ethics |
| Paper 3: Taxation Section A: Income Tax Law Section B: Goods & Services Tax |
Paper 6: Financial Management & Ethics Management Section A: Financial Management Section B: Ethics Management |

CA Intermediate Course Eligibility
To pursue the CA Intermediate Course, candidates must meet specific eligibility criteria. The Institute of Chartered Accountants of India (ICAI) sets these requirements, which include passing the CA Foundation exam or meeting the direct entry requirements. Additionally, candidates must register with the ICAI and complete the required orientation and training programs.
- Passing the CA Foundation Examination with a minimum of 50% marks.
- Direct entry for commerce graduates/postgraduates with at least 55% marks or non-commerce graduates/postgraduates with 60% marks.
- Qualifying through the intermediate examination conducted by the Institute of Cost Accountants of India (ICAI) or the Institute of Company Secretaries of India (ICSI).

How to register for the CA Intermediate Course
Registering for the CA Intermediate Course in Jan 2026 is a straightforward process. Aspirants can enroll through the Institute of Chartered Accountants of India (ICAI) website. The registration process involves filling out the online application form, uploading the required documents, and paying the prescribed fees.
Step 1: Visit the ICAI SSP portal at https://eservices.icai.org
Step 2: Create a login ID or sign in using existing credentials.
Step 3: Select the CA Intermediate Course and choose the appropriate route (Foundation or Direct Entry).
Step 4: Fill out the application form, select the study medium (English or Hindi), and upload the required documents, including photo, signature, academic certificates, etc.
Step 5: Make the payment online through the secure payment gateway.
Step 6: Download and save the registration confirmation for future reference

Correction Window for CA Intermediate 2026
ICAI provides a small correction window for candidates who need to change their examination forms. The correction window for the Jan 2026 season was open from 20 to 22 Nov 2025. During this period, students can edit:
- Examination Group
- Exam Centre Location
- Medium of Exam (English/Hindi)
- Uploaded Photo and Signature
There is no fee for making corrections during this window
CA Intermediate Admit Card
15 days before the test, the ICAI posts the CA Intermediate admit card on its official website, eservices.icai.org. To print their admission card on A4-sized paper, candidates must first log in to the website. Every applicant must provide a printed copy of their admit card to the testing location. These things are mentioned in the CA intermediate admit card.
- Candidates name
- Name and address of the examination center
- Candidates' signature and photograph
- Roll Number
- Group enrolled
- Examination date and time
- Exam day guidelines for candidates

How to Prepare for the CA Intermediate Exam January 2026
- Understand the Syllabus Thoroughly – Begin by reading the ICAI syllabus for all six subjects under both groups. Focus on weightage and updated content.
- Follow ICAI Study Material and RTPs—Always prioritize ICAI’s official modules, practice manuals, revision test papers (RTPs), and suggested answers.
- Develop a 3-Round Study Plan – Complete your syllabus by dividing it into three revisions: first for learning, second for strengthening concepts, and third for a quick recap.
- Daily MCQ Practice and Mock Tests—Since 30% of every paper is MCQ-based, consistent practice with ICAI’s question banks and mock tests will boost confidence and accuracy.
- Time Management and Health Discipline – Make a balanced schedule, avoid burnout, and take short breaks. Stay healthy and sleep well to improve retention.
